How to Start a Plumbing Business 1-2-3
The first step to starting a plumbing company is to put together a business plan because it gives you an
outline to follow as you grow your venture. .
You can see a free sample plumbing business plan online, and this
can help you write your own company plan. You'll also uncover potential start-up costs, marketing
techniques, and other business ideas that will help you accelerate your start-up.
Plumbers typically must complete an apprenticeship program and pass an exam to obtain a plumber's license. There is also a
plumbing course online. Procedures
and requirements vary by state.

Marketing for Plumbing Businesses:
A plumber can generate an entire client base
from customer referrals exclusively. When you provide quality work and reliable service, word-of-mouth
marketing can produce a steady stream or clients. Plus, good work generally results in repeat business,
and the "marketing" is free.
Also consider getting involved in activities in your local community and helping out at charity events where
your skills may be needed. This can be a comfortable and effective way to introduce your business to
prospective clients without having to throw out a sales pitch.
Also, if you know other trade professionals, you can refer clients to one another for services needed.

Local Search
is becoming more and more popular. People are many times using online search instead of the traditional yellow
pages to find local businesses. Local Search sources that are affordable and receive substantial traffic
include: Google Local, Yelp, Super Pages and Insider Pages.
